Lines Matching refs:getBitWidth
22 unsigned SignBitPosition = Val.getBitWidth() - 1;
55 assert(Carry.getBitWidth() == 1 && "Carry must be 1-bit");
63 unsigned BitWidth = LHS.getBitWidth();
148 assert(Borrow.getBitWidth() == 1 && "Borrow must be 1-bit");
159 unsigned BitWidth = getBitWidth();
183 MaskedVal.clearLowBits(getBitWidth() - N);
218 unsigned SignBitPosition = Val.getBitWidth() - 1;
263 unsigned SignBitPosition = LHS.getBitWidth() - 1;
287 unsigned BitWidth = LHS.getBitWidth();
372 unsigned BitWidth = LHS.getBitWidth();
430 unsigned BitWidth = LHS.getBitWidth();
556 KnownBits KnownAbs(getBitWidth());
565 if (IntMinIsPoison && (Zero.popcount() + 2) == getBitWidth())
570 KnownBits::makeConstant(APInt(getBitWidth(), 0)), Tmp);
583 KnownAbs.One.setBits(getBitWidth() - Tmp.countMinLeadingZeros(),
584 getBitWidth() - 1);
593 if (MaxTZ == MinTZ && MaxTZ < getBitWidth())
613 unsigned BitWidth = LHS.getBitWidth();
779 unsigned BitWidth = LHS.getBitWidth();
806 unsigned BitWidth = LHS.getBitWidth();
807 assert(BitWidth == RHS.getBitWidth() && "Operand mismatch");
902 unsigned BitWidth = LHS.getBitWidth();
903 assert(BitWidth == RHS.getBitWidth() && "Operand mismatch");
910 unsigned BitWidth = LHS.getBitWidth();
911 assert(BitWidth == RHS.getBitWidth() && "Operand mismatch");
959 unsigned BitWidth = LHS.getBitWidth();
1011 unsigned BitWidth = LHS.getBitWidth();
1037 unsigned BitWidth = LHS.getBitWidth();
1121 unsigned BitWidth = getBitWidth();
1132 unsigned BitWidth = getBitWidth();
1142 unsigned BitWidth = getBitWidth();